rigging

Syllabification: (rig·ging)
Pronunciation: /ˈrigiNG/

Translate rigging | into French | into German | into Italian | into Spanish
Definition of rigging

noun

  • 1the system of ropes, cables, or chains employed to support a ship’s masts ( standing rigging) and to control or set the yards and sails ( running rigging).
  • the action of providing a sailing ship with rigging.
  • 2the ropes and wires supporting the structure of an airship, biplane, hang glider, or parachute.
  • the system of cables and fittings controlling the flight surfaces and engines of an aircraft.
  • the action of assembling and adjusting rigging.
